黄龙滩水库调度会商系统设计与实现
2018-04-17,
,
(1.中国水利水电科学研究院,北京 100038;2.北京中水科水电科技开发有限公司,北京 100038;3.湖北省黄龙滩水电厂,湖北 十堰 432005)
水库调度是一种控制与运用水库的技术管理方法,需要运用水库的调蓄能力,按照来水、蓄水实况和水文预报成果,有计划地对入库径流进行蓄泄。在保证工程安全的前提下,根据水库承担任务的主次,按照综合利用水资源的原则进行调度,正确处理好兴利用水与防洪安全之间的矛盾,最大限度地满足国民经济各部门的需要[1]。随着水利现代化程度的提高和水利信息化的发展,对防汛工作进行快速、实时、准确、自动、智能化处理,提高洪水预报调度的工作效率和准确性,是提升防汛管理能力的关键,也是防汛信息化所面临的重要课题。水库调度会商是一个群体决策的过程,包括防洪和兴利两个方面,通过调度模拟及信息的掌握和分析,有效地发挥群体智能,寻找最优的调度方案,是水库调度工作中最重要的工作环节[2]。水库调度会商系统利用现代网络、通信、多媒体等技术,将与水库调度相关的水情、雨情、工情、险情和灾情等信息以及当前调度形势、方案和决策问题, 经分类、加工、处理后,形象、直观、全面地呈现在会商现场,提供参与会商者做出进一步分析、决策的系统平台,是决策者能够快速做出正确、科学决策的有效工具[3]。
通过对黄龙滩水电厂水库调度会商工作进行需求分析,在现有水情水调自动化、气象卫星云图等系统的基础上,设计实现了黄龙滩水库调度会商系统,可快捷收集、编排各种水库调度业务相关信息和知识,直观呈现到会商现场,辅助水库调度决策。
1 系统研发的必要性
1.1 黄龙滩水库概况
黄龙滩水电厂位于鄂西北堵河下游,十堰市黄龙镇以上4km的峡谷口处,水库大坝控制流域面积11140km2,干流全长343km,占整个堵河流域面积的95%,坝址多年平均流量191m3/s。水库校核洪水位(P=0.2%)251.7m以下总库容为11.7亿m3,设计洪水位248.2m,正常蓄水位247.0m,死水位222.0m,属于季调节水库。工程于1976年底完建竣工,是一个以发电为主,同时具有供水、航运、发展渔业等综合效益的大型水利枢纽,主要建筑物有拦河坝、溢洪道、引水系统、地面厂房、开关站、升船机和供水系统等。
1.2 系统研发的必要性
黄龙滩水电厂为国家电网公司湖北省电力公司直属的大型水力发电企业,现有装机51万kW。1980年6月因水库流域发生50年一遇的洪水,主厂房被淹,造成了巨大的经济损失[4]。电厂对水库调度工作十分重视,现已经建成了水情水调自动化、机组及闸门监控、工业电视监控、气象卫星云图等业务系统,可用于与水库运行有关的信息监视、预报、调度和管理。但各系统独立运行,提供的信息资料相对比较分散,难以满足水库调度会商对相关信息“全精快”、动态集成展示的实际需求,很有必要在现有水库调度业务系统的基础上设计开发一套水库调度会商系统,用以快捷收集、整理、编排、展示和管理会商资料,并支持会商决策处理,满足黄龙滩水库调度会商工作的实际需求。
2 系统总体设计
2.1 系统研发主要目标
为了节省投资,避免重复建设,系统设计与开发应依托黄龙滩电厂现有水库调度相关业务系统,紧密围绕水库调度会商工作的实际需求,建立会商的软件及硬件环境,开发快捷收集、编排和直观展示与水库调度、运行管理有关的各类气象、水情、工情、预报成果、调度方案等功能,以便于会商人员迅速、全面掌握流域水雨情实况及其水库调度计算分析成果,为水库调度会商决策提供依据,并对会商资料和决策方案形成记录,以便于存档和有效管理。
2.2 系统研发总体要求
依据黄龙滩电厂对水库调度会商系统的需求分析,针对系统研发提出总体要求如下:
a.在不影响现有业务系统的前提下,充分利用现有系统的成果,在数据接口上与本系统无缝集成,尽量不重复开发、采购,将建设成本控制到最低。
b.系统应具有一定的先进性、稳定性、可靠性和可扩充性,网络配置安全、合理,满足《电力监控系统安全防护规定》要求。
c.系统软件开发优先采用B/S架构,数据运算及存储都在服务器端进行,支持多用户操作使用。
d.系统界面清晰友好、操作简捷,雨、水情及工情的信息表达多样化,包括图形、报表和文本,可任意编排,力求会商演示时条理清晰,重点突出,一目了然。
3 系统网络部署
《电力监控系统安全防护规定》中明确要求发电企业内部基于计算机和网络技术的业务系统,应当划分为生产控制大区和管理信息大区。生产控制大区可以分为控制区(安全Ⅰ区)和非控制区(安全Ⅱ区),管理信息大区内部在不影响生产控制大区安全的前提下,可以根据企业不同安全要求划分安全区。黄龙滩水电厂已经建成的机组及闸门监控系统部署在安全Ⅰ区;水情水调自动化系统主要部署在安全Ⅱ区,其中WEB服务器部署在Ⅲ区;气象卫星云图、厂MIS等系统部署在Ⅲ区。考虑到系统软件开发采用B/S架构,需要支持多用户操作使用,本次设计将水库调度会商系统也部署在Ⅲ区,并配置了会商专用工作站及LED大屏幕,系统整体网络结构如图1所示。
图1 黄龙滩水情水调自动化系统+会商系统网络结构
4 系统软件平台
系统的运行基于Windows平台,与现有水情水调自动化系统共用Web服务器,选择Internet/Intranet的B/S方式解决方案,便于多用户使用。主要系统软件及版本如下:
a.数据库管理软件:利用现有Web服务器所配备的数据库软件Microsoft SQL-SERVER。
b.网站发布软件:Internet Information Services(IIS)8.5。
前端开发语言采用ASP.NET C#,搭配JavaScript处理实时响应操作。网页设计需符合HTML/HTML5的网页设计规范,同时兼容市面上主流的浏览器,如IE、Firefox、Chrome等。后台系统支持软件开发采用IIS作为服务支撑,计划任务处理模块采用WCF服务寄宿于IIS或者Windows Service方式。
5 系统软件功能设计与实现
5.1 系统软件功能总体要求
该系统软件功能要求满足水调值班员针对某一会商议题进行材料收集、整理、编排,并在水调会商时进行演示汇报,总体要求如下:
a.具备用户控制及管理功能,只有授权用户才能登录。
b.具备建立会商模板的功能,会商资料及次序能够自定义配置。
c.具备顺序或交互显示相关会商资料的功能。
d.具备对会议信息和相关会商材料进行管理的功能。
e.具备会商服务日志及其查询管理功能。
5.2 用户控制方案
系统用户分三类,各类用户操作权限如下:
a.普通用户:只提供会商文件查询及演示功能菜单。
b.管理员:除了具备查询及演示功能以外,还具备会商文件编制、会商文件及模板管理、系统配置等功能。
c.超级管理员:比管理员多一个用户管理功能,在页面上可以添加、删除用户,修改用户密码和用户类别等功能。
5.3 系统主要功能架构及数据流程
系统数据源为黄龙滩电厂现有水情水调自动化、气象卫星云图、电厂MIS等系统,流域雨、水情、工情信息以及预报结果、调度方案、方案评估等都来自于这些业务系统。用户在筹备某一议题的会商时,首先运用会商素材收集功能将会商所需的基本资料存储到集成信息数据库,然后运用会商文件编制功能建立、编排该议题的会商文件,再保存到会商文件及模板数据库,供会商时汇报演示以及各级用户查询、管理。系统主要功能架构及数据流程如图2所示。
图2 系统主要功能架构及数据流程
5.4 会商素材收集功能
系统的素材收集功能主要依赖黄龙滩电厂现有的水库调度业务系统,其中有些输出界面即可为调度会商提供直观的展示素材,获取途径有2种方案:
a.修改现有系统的软件的源代码,针对显示界面增加保存功能,将界面图形直接(处于安全Ⅱ区的系统需通过物理隔离设备)保存到系统集成信息数据库。
b.利用屏幕拷贝或专业界面抓取软件集成开发专用工具,截取所需的界面图形,再保存到集成信息数据库。
为了确保不影响现有系统的正常运行,该设计选择方案2,即使现有系统软件没有源代码也可实施,还适用于网页中相关素材的获取。该功能开发集成了第三方工具snapshot,实现用鼠标拖动选择屏幕显示区域自动截图到粘贴板中,再读取最新加入粘贴板的图形数据存入集成信息数据库。
5.5 会商文件编制功能
会商文件编制功能主要由会商方案建立、会商文件编制、会商页面编辑及会商文件保存等操作功能组成。
a.会商方案建立:通过弹出窗口界面输入会商时间、会商地点、参加人员、会商议题及初步的会商纪要等,设计界面见图3,并且也可在会商过程中通过“增加”“编辑”“删除”功能进一步完善。
图3 会商方案建立窗口界面
b.会商文件编制:各类会商议题及其页面可作为模板保存在数据库中,会商文件编制时用户可通过加载相应类型的会商模板,界面上可显示会商概要及所有页面列表,页面配置的“上移”“下移”“增加”“删除”“编辑”等功能即可快捷建立并编制新的会商文件,设计界面见图4。
图4 会商文件制作界面
c.会商页面编辑:功能开发采用所见即所得富文本WEB编辑器UEditor开源插件,提供页面编辑工具栏,支持复制、粘贴功能,页面可插入图形、表格和文字,方便快捷排版、编辑,并可运用页面预览功能进行交互调整、修改,设计界面见图5。
d.会商文件保存:执行该功能时会弹出保存发布对话框,可输入发布时间、会商类型、发布单位、批准人、审核人、编制人等会商文件属性信息,将编制的会商文件保存发布到会商文件及模板数据库,供会商、查询、浏览、管理使用。
e.会商模板:水库调度会商分为常规会商与应急会商2大类,常规会商用于日常定期会商,包括日、周、旬、月、汛期等各时段确定调度计划;应急会商用于突发事件,如:流域突降大雨、水库或河道水位暴涨、河提塌方、河流突发污染、急需调整调度方案等。为方便会商文件编制工作,可预先利用会商文件编制功能建立各类议题的会商模板,会商文件编制时用户只需直接填充各页面新的汇报资料即可完成会商文件编制工作。
5.6 会商文件演示功能
用户通过加载所选议题的会商文件,采用会商演示工具栏,控制会商演示过程,类似于PPT的幻灯片播放,演示主要功能设计如下:
a.会商演示提供会商文件自动播放与手动播放功能,自动播放时各页面停留时间可以设置。
b.提供会商演示工具栏,配有前后翻页、播放及暂停、选择页面、全屏显示等功能,通过简单的键盘、鼠标操作对演示过程进行控制。
c.提供辅助演示小工具,画笔及清除功能,会商演示时可以在页面上进行勾画标注。
5.7 会商资料管理功能
每一次水调会商结束后,都需要对讨论、决策过程中产生的调度实施方案、会商纪要等重要成果资料进行整理和存档。为了对会商资料进行有效管理,系统设计功能如下:
a.管理员用户可对会商记录进行后期维护,提供编辑会商纪要及其存档的功能。
b.管理员用户可对所有的会商文件以及会商形成的档案记录进行管理和维护,提供增加、删除、修改、查询等功能。
c.普通用户可以选择会商议题、会商时间、发布时间、会商类型、发布单位、批准人、审核人、编制人等查询条件,对全部会商文件及其档案记录进行筛选查询。
6 结 语
黄龙滩水库调度会商系统依托现有水情水调自动化、气象卫星云图及厂MIS系统进行设计与开发,基于B/S架构,以较小的投资实现了会商素材收集、会商文件编制、会商文件演示、会商文件及其成果资料管理等功能,可将分散的各类气象、水情、工情、灾情等信息资源快捷收集、整理编排形成会商文件,用于水库调度会商时集中汇报演示,并可对会商文件及其会商成果形成档案记录,进行有效管理。系统在黄龙滩水电厂投入试运行以后,明显提高了水库调度会商工作效率,取得了较好的实际应用效果。期望用户在使用过程中建立水调会商制度,根据实际需求进一步提出改进建议。该系统的设计与开发为水电厂及水库管理部门建设水库调度会商系统提供了新的现实思路和技术手段。
[1]陈崇德,陈天鹰,刘明忠,等.漳河水库洪水调度会商制度的实践[J].水利建设与管理,2003(5):71-72,74.
[2]赵杰,汪妮,解建仓,等.防汛会商决策服务研究及应用[J].水利信息化,2011(5):31-36.
[3]周惠成,何斌,梁国华.防汛会商系统集成化管理研究及应用[J].水科学进展,2006(2):283-287.
[4]高亮.对黄龙滩电厂“水淹厂房”分析及处置的探讨[J].科技风,2014(8):244-245.